Blockchain’s decentralized ledger technology offers robust benefits. It ensures immutability, transparency, and security of data. This is particularly relevant for solar energy as it involves multiple stakeholders—from producers to consumers to regulatory bodies. By integrating blockchain, real-time tracking of energy production and consumption is possible, fostering a trust-based ecosystem.
One of the standout applications is peer-to-peer (P2P) energy trading platforms. Homeowners with solar panels can sell excess energy to neighbors through blockchain-enabled P2P networks. This not only maximizes the use of solar power but also democratizes energy distribution. Such platforms reduce reliance on centralized power grids and pave the way for more resilient local energy markets.
Additionally, blockchain can streamline renewable energy certificate (REC) issuance and trading. RECs are crucial for validating sustainable practices, but the current processes are often cumbersome and prone to errors. Blockchain’s transparent nature can simplify verification and ownership transfer, making it a game-changer for green certification.
However, the adoption of blockchain in the solar industry is not without challenges. Scalability remains a concern as the technology needs to handle an ever-growing influx of data. Moreover, legal and regulatory frameworks must evolve to support this innovative fusion. Collaborations between tech firms, energy companies, and regulators are essential to overcome these hurdles.
